OpenTok features and specs

  • Scalability
    OpenTok provides a scalable platform that supports small to large scale applications, making it suitable for businesses of all sizes.
  • Cross-platform Support
    OpenTok allows for easy integration across multiple platforms including iOS, Android, and web, ensuring broad reach and accessibility.
  • Advanced Features
    It offers a variety of advanced features including multi-party sessions, SIP interconnect, and cloud recording, which enhance the functionality of applications.
  • Robust API
    OpenTok provides a flexible and powerful API, enabling developers to customize and extend the functionality to meet specific application needs.
  • Reliable Performance
    The platform is built on a strong infrastructure that ensures high-quality and reliable video performance with minimal latency.

Possible disadvantages of OpenTok

  • Complex Pricing
    The pricing model of OpenTok can be complex and may not be easily understood by all users, which could lead to unexpected costs.
  • Steep Learning Curve
    OpenTok's advanced features and extensive documentation may present a steep learning curve for new developers unfamiliar with the platform.
  • Limited Free Tier
    The free tier offerings are limited, which might not be sufficient for all development and testing needs, prompting early investment.
  • Dependency on Internet Quality
    As a video communication platform, the quality of experience is heavily dependent on the user's internet connection, which may vary.
  • Geographic Restrictions
    Certain features or services may be restricted or perform differently based on geographic location, which could impact global deployments.

SimpleCipherText features and specs

  • Simple and lightweight
    SimpleCipherText is a small, lightweight application that doesn't require significant system resources, making it easy to run on virtually any Windows machine without performance concerns.
  • Easy to use
    The program features a straightforward and minimalistic interface that allows users to quickly encrypt and decrypt text without needing technical expertise or a steep learning curve.
  • Free to use
    SimpleCipherText is available as a free tool, making it accessible to anyone who needs basic text encryption without having to pay for expensive software.
  • Portable option
    The application is small enough to be carried on a USB drive or portable storage, allowing users to encrypt and decrypt text on the go without needing to install software on every computer.
  • Quick text encryption
    Users can rapidly encrypt or decrypt text with just a few clicks, making it convenient for quick, on-the-fly text obfuscation tasks.

Possible disadvantages of SimpleCipherText

  • Basic encryption capabilities
    SimpleCipherText likely uses simple cipher methods rather than industry-standard encryption algorithms, meaning it may not provide strong security for sensitive or critical data.
  • Limited features
    The application is very basic and lacks advanced features found in more robust encryption tools, such as file encryption, multiple algorithm support, or batch processing.
  • No active development
    The software appears to be an older or niche project that may not receive regular updates, bug fixes, or security patches, potentially leaving vulnerabilities unaddressed.
  • Limited documentation and support
    As a small, free utility, SimpleCipherText likely has minimal documentation, no dedicated support team, and a small user community, making troubleshooting difficult.
  • Windows only
    The tool is designed for Windows and is not available on other operating systems such as macOS or Linux, limiting its usability for users on different platforms.
